Problems solved by technology

At present, most of the optical cable wall-passing devices on the market adopt the method of optical fiber waveguide passing through the wall. If the number of optical cables required for information transmission is large, the number of devices required for batch-passing optical cables is extremely inconvenient for construction installation and optical cable maintenance.

Abstract

The invention relates to a completely-assembled optical cable batch wall passing device, which comprises a pair of symmetric half casings, a pair of symmetric upper cover plates, a partition plate and highly-conductive shielding and sealing particles, wherein a hole through which optical cables penetrate is formed in the middle lower part of the partition plate; the pair of symmetric half casings are fixed on the two sides of the partition plate to form a shielding casing through flanges; the hole through which the optical cables penetrate is positioned in the shielding casing; the highly-conductive shielding and sealing particles are arranged in the shielding casing; the pair of symmetric upper cover plates are arranged at an upper opening of the shielding casing through support plates fixed on the partition plate; the pair of symmetric half casings, the pair of symmetric upper cover plates and the partition plate are made from highly-conductive metal plates. The completely-assembled optical cable batch wall passing device has the benefits of (1) convenience and high speed in mounting and high reliability; (2) capability of high-electromagnetic shielding performance optical signal transmission.

technical field [0001] The invention relates to a fully assembled batch optical cable wall passing device, which belongs to the technical field of electromagnetic shielding and is suitable for optical cables for transmitting information inside and outside electromagnetic shielding rooms. Background technique [0002] As the electromagnetic environment is getting worse and worse, people's awareness of environmental protection and information security is constantly increasing, and more and more attention is paid to environmental electromagnetic pollution and information confidentiality, and higher requirements are placed on shielding technology for electromagnetic wave protection.
